Mifepristone is not recommended for women with ectopic pregnancy or an intrauterine device (IUD), or those who have been taking long-term steroidal therapy, have bleeding abnormalities, or on blood-thinners such as Coumadin.

Postmenopausal bleeding should not happen. Even slight spotting is unusual. If this occurs, an appointment needs to be made with a doctor right away, as this is a sign of other health problems.
